时间:2024-11-25 来源:网络 人气:
在Linux系统中,LVM(逻辑卷管理)是一种强大的磁盘管理工具,它允许用户在无需停机的情况下动态调整磁盘分区的大小。本文将详细介绍如何在Linux系统中安装和配置LVM,以提升磁盘管理的灵活性。
LVM是Logical Volume Manager的缩写,它是一种逻辑卷管理机制,允许用户在物理硬盘上创建逻辑卷,从而实现磁盘空间的灵活分配和管理。LVM的主要优势包括:
动态调整分区大小
跨物理硬盘扩展存储空间
提高磁盘管理的灵活性
在安装Linux系统时,可以选择安装LVM。以下是在安装过程中配置LVM的步骤:
在安装过程中,选择“自定义分区”选项。
选择“使用LVM的分区”选项。
按照提示创建物理卷(PV)、卷组(VG)和逻辑卷(LV)。
为逻辑卷分配文件系统类型(如ext4、xfs等)。
完成分区创建后,继续安装Linux系统。
在安装完成后,需要配置LVM以确保其正常运行。以下是在安装后配置LVM的步骤:
使用以下命令扫描LVM设备:
pvscan
使用以下命令扫描卷组:
vgscan
使用以下命令扫描逻辑卷:
lvscan
使用以下命令查看LVM设备信息:
pvdisplay
使用以下命令查看卷组信息:
vgdisplay
使用以下命令查看逻辑卷信息:
lvdisplay
在配置LVM后,可以创建逻辑卷以分配存储空间。以下是在LVM中创建逻辑卷的步骤:
使用以下命令创建物理卷:
pvcreate /dev/sdb1
使用以下命令创建卷组:
vgcreate myvg /dev/sdb1
使用以下命令创建逻辑卷:
lvcreate -L 10G -n mylv myvg
为逻辑卷分配文件系统类型:
mkfs.ext4 /dev/myvg/mylv
将逻辑卷挂载到文件系统:
mount /dev/myvg/mylv /mnt/mylv
当逻辑卷空间不足时,可以扩展逻辑卷以增加存储空间。以下是在LVM中扩展逻辑卷的步骤:
使用以下命令扩展物理卷:
vgextend myvg /dev/sdc1
使用以下命令扩展逻辑卷:
lvextend -L +10G /dev/myvg/mylv
扩展文件系统:
resize2fs /dev/myvg/mylv
Linux LVM 磁盘管理 逻辑卷 物理卷 卷组 扩展 缩减